## Releases

Bloomgate sits in front of the Kestrel key-value store and ships as a single static binary. Cut releases from `main` only after the false-positive-rate regression suite passes; the filter parameters are baked in at build time, so any change to hash count or bit-array sizing requires a minor version bump. Tag the commit, run `make release`, and upload the signed artifact to the internal mirror. All artifacts must be signed before upload, using the key shown below.

deploy key for kagup-bawig: bky9_ZMq28eTw9

**Timeline — 14:22: Dedup job paused**

The Wrenfield dedup batch began merging customer records on fuzzy name matching alone after a config flag disabled the address-weighting step. Roughly 1,100 merges completed before an analyst flagged implausible pairs and on-call paused the job. Merge journal entries were intact, enabling full reversal later in the timeline. The faulty flag traces to the deploy below.

session token of kagup-hahaf = htk3_2b8

streamkit is our internal CLI for tailing service logs across the Wrenfield clusters. Install it via the standard tooling bundle, then authenticate with your engineering role before first use. Basic usage: specify the service name and environment, and streamkit streams live output with automatic reconnects. Use the filter flag liberally — unfiltered tails on busy services like Cartwheel will overwhelm your terminal. Sessions auto-expire after two hours. Full command reference, common filters, and troubleshooting steps are on the page below.

runbook for yafop-kafof: https://confluence.tolvaqsys.internal/browse/browse/display/pages/2994

Hi team,

Before I hand off the 3.2 release, please note the humidity sensor drift reported on Verdana controllers in the Elmbrook trial site. Drift exceeds 4% after roughly ten days of continuous operation; firmware 3.2.1 adds an automatic recalibration cycle every 72 hours. Support should advise growers to install 3.2.1 and trigger a manual recalibration once. The hotfix bundle must be verified before distribution, so I'm including the signing key used for the 3.2.1 packages below.

release key, fahof-yagap: bky3_m5d